Lynchburg-Clay won against Zane Trace on Saturday with seven runs and they decided to stick to that run total again on Monday. The Mustangs came out on top against the Peebles Indians by a score of 7-3. Winning may never get old, but the Mustangs sure are getting used to it with their third in a row.

Noel Barnhill spent all seven innings on the mound, and it's clear why: she surrendered just two earned (and one unearned) runs on eight hits and racked up eight Ks. She has been nothing but reliable: she hasn't tossed less than five strikeouts in six consecutive appearances.

On the hitting side, the team relied heavily on Reese Ruble, who earned two RBI, one run, and two stolen bases.

Lynchburg-Clay pushed their record up to 11-3 with the victory, which was their fourth straight at home. They've had to fight for that success though, as they only beat their opponents by an average of two runs across that stretch. As for Peebles, they are on a four-game losing streak that has dropped them down to 4-9.

The teams didn't have to wait long for a rematch: Lynchburg-Clay beat the Indians by a score of 12-2 on Tuesday.
